 | /** | 
 |  * omap_hdq1w_reset - reset the OMAP HDQ1W module | 
 |  * @oh: struct omap_hwmod * | 
 |  * | 
 |  * OCP soft reset the HDQ1W IP block.  Section 20.6.1.4 "HDQ1W/1-Wire | 
 |  * Software Reset" of the OMAP34xx Technical Reference Manual Revision | 
 |  * ZR (SWPU223R) does not include the rather important fact that, for | 
 |  * the reset to succeed, the HDQ1W module's internal clock gate must be | 
 |  * programmed to allow the clock to propagate to the rest of the | 
 |  * module.  In this sense, it's rather similar to the I2C custom reset | 
 |  * function.  Returns 0. | 
 |  */ | 
 | int omap_hdq1w_reset(struct omap_hwmod *oh) | 
 | { | 
 | 	u32 v; | 
 | 	int c = 0; | 
 |  | 
 | 	/* Write to the SOFTRESET bit */ | 
 | 	omap_hwmod_softreset(oh); | 
 |  | 
 | 	/* Enable the module's internal clocks */ | 
 | 	v = omap_hwmod_read(oh, HDQ_CTRL_STATUS_OFFSET); | 
 | 	v |= 1 << HDQ_CTRL_STATUS_CLOCKENABLE_SHIFT; | 
 | 	omap_hwmod_write(v, oh, HDQ_CTRL_STATUS_OFFSET); | 
 |  | 
 | 	/* Poll on RESETDONE bit */ | 
 | 	omap_test_timeout((omap_hwmod_read(oh, | 
 | 					   oh->class->sysc->syss_offs) | 
 | 			   & SYSS_RESETDONE_MASK), | 
 | 			  MAX_MODULE_SOFTRESET_WAIT, c); | 
 |  | 
 | 	if (c == MAX_MODULE_SOFTRESET_WAIT) | 
 | 		pr_warn("%s: %s: softreset failed (waited %d usec)\n", | 
 | 			__func__, oh->name, MAX_MODULE_SOFTRESET_WAIT); | 
 | 	else | 
 | 		pr_debug("%s: %s: softreset in %d usec\n", __func__, | 
 | 			 oh->name, c); | 
 |  | 
 | 	return 0; | 
 | } |
